Trav7d-3 Activators

Chemical activators of Trav7d-3 include a variety of compounds that initiate a cascade of intracellular events leading to the activation of this protein. Forskolin is known to directly activate adenylyl cyclase, which increases intracellular cAMP levels. The elevated cAMP then activates protein kinase A (PKA), which has the capacity to phosphorylate Trav7d-3, leading to its activation. Another activator, Phorbol 12-myristate 13-acetate (PMA), functions by activating protein kinase C (PKC). Activated PKC can phosphorylate Trav7d-3, enabling its functional activation. Ionomycin, by increasing intracellular calcium levels, can activate calmodulin-dependent kinases (CaMK), which can then phosphorylate and activate Trav7d-3.

Similarly, Dibutyryl-cAMP, a cAMP analog, can activate PKA, which in turn can lead to the phosphorylation and activation of Trav7d-3. Okadaic Acid and Calyculin A are both inhibitors of protein phosphatases 1 and 2A, which maintain Trav7d-3 in a phosphorylated and active state by preventing its dephosphorylation. Anisomycin activates the MAPK/ERK pathway, leading to Trav7d-3 activation through phosphorylation by ERK. Another cAMP analog, 8-Bromo-cAMP, activates PKA, which can phosphorylate and activate Trav7d-3. Chelerythrine, although a PKC inhibitor, under specific conditions can activate certain PKC isoforms, leading to the activation of Trav7d-3. Bisindolylmaleimide I, while selectively inhibiting PKC, can lead to the compensatory activation of alternative pathways that result in the activation of Trav7d-3. Staurosporine, despite being a broad-spectrum kinase inhibitor, can activate certain kinases through feedback loops, which can lead to Trav7d-3 activation. Lastly, (-)-Epigallocatechin Gallate (EGCG) inhibits specific phosphatases, which increases the phosphorylation and subsequent activation of proteins, potentially including Trav7d-3. Each of these chemicals, through their interaction with different cellular pathways and enzymes, ensures the phosphorylation and activation state of Trav7d-3 is achieved.
